No. 5 Dulaney hosted No. 6 Howard on Tuesday afternoon in a highly anticipated matchup in this year's 4A State Playoffs. Following already one postponement due to rain, both teams were eager to get back on the field in hopes of continuing their quest for a championship. Dulaney came into the game as one of the hottest teams in the state, winning eighteen games in a row while Howard has picked up big wins down their stretch as well.

Dulaney applied the pressure right away in the first inning. Following a leadoff walk, Bryce Frederick and Todd Mozoki hit back-to-back singles to load up the bases before recording an out. Clean-up hitter, Finn Drew, stepped up and knocked in two runs with a line drive just over the reach of the second baseman. The first out of the inning came at the expense of a run when Jack Felt laid down a sacrifice bunt to extend their lead to 3-0 after the first.

Mozoki started on the hill for Dulaney and kept opposing hitters in check all afternoon. Howard found ways to get guys on base but were never able to force many threatening situations. And when they did, he got the big out to put those worries to rest.

Brian Jakubek came on in relief for Howard after the first and pitched three consecutive scoreless innings before Dulaney found a way to score on him. Following a walk and single, Bennett Musselman drove in one run on a single to left, giving Dulaney a 4-0 lead going into the sixth.

Howard finally broke through putting up two runs of their own in the top half of the inning. After a walk and hit batter, Mozoki's afternoon on the mound was finished and responsible for the two runners on. Following a passed ball, Howard had two guys in scoring position with just one out. Jerras Murray then worked an eight pitch at-bat and drove them both in with a line drive single to left.

Just as Howard thought they cut the deficit in half, Mozoki once again delivered in a big moment. After a leadoff walk, he launched a homerun to left, reclaiming a 4-run lead for Dulaney. Wilson Farlow came in to shut the door in the seventh and did so in order, leading to a 6-2 victory. With the win, Dulaney advanced to the 4A North Region Final and extended their winning streak to nineteen games.

Mozoki picked up the win on the mound, allowing two runs (one earned) on two hits and three walks, while striking out three in five and one-third innings. He also led the offense (3-for-4, 1 HR, 2 RBI's, 2 R's) along with Drew (1-for-3, 2 RBI's). Mussleman (1-for-3, 1 RBI).
